A basketball shaped like a sphere has a diameter of 8 inches. Which measurement is
to the volume of the basketball in cubic inches?

Answer:

268

Step-by-step explanation:

The volume formula for a sphere is: V= [tex]\frac{4}{3}\pi r^{3}[/tex]

We also know that [tex]\pi[/tex] is approximately 3.14.

You have to know these in order to solve the question..

Since we also know the diameter is 8 we can also find the radius (r) ,which is half of the diamater so 4.

Now all we need to do it plug in the numbers.

V= [tex]\frac{4}{3}[/tex](3.14)[tex]4^{3}[/tex]

Now solve for the equation.

V=267.94...

So rounded that is 268.
